Relic brass spur is complete with a complete iron rowel. Regulation Federal style spur with square strap brackets at ends of arms. Found with small strap roller buckle.

Perfect even brown patina with no damage.

Recovered near 2nd Manassas, Virginia by Dean Thomas.  [jet] [PH:L]
